随着信息技术的发展,DNC系统作为机械离散加工行业一个重要的生产环节,加工数据的准确率是越来越重要,因此,能利用DNC系统采集数据,提供底层的生产实时数据,对提高生产计划的执行与监控,是有着至关重要的位置的。
最近在跟一家离散制造的企业做DNC系统的咨询工作,咨询时发现大家对与DNC系统,已经有很多人接受了这个概念,但是对与数据采集,也就是最核心,也是最重要的数据采集方式,有一定模糊的地方,所以,在这也和大家一起关于这个问题和大家一起交流交流。
DNC(Distributed Numerical Control)称为分布式数控,是实现CAD/CAM和计算机辅助生产管理系统集成的纽带,实现了图纸到现场生产加工过程的无缝对接。最原始的DNC系统仅能提供NC程序代码的传输功能,随着数控技术的不断提高及制造业企业信息化的需求,DNC系统扩展到了数据采集功能。根据走访企业即实施经验,大致的对DNC系统数据采集方式做了一次简单的归类划分。
1. 利用网卡进行数据采集
这种类型主要针对FANUC、SIEMENS、HEIDENHAIN操作系统的机床,它们可以直接连接到网络上,通过DNC系统进行采集各种数据。
⑴ 采集的数据信息有如下几种:
a. 机床开机、关机。
b. 机床的实时状态。完全实时显示机床当前所处的状态,如编辑状态、自动运行状态、MDI状态、试运行状态、在线加工状态等。
c. 程序信息。正在运行哪个程序(零件),程序运行到哪一行等。
d. 零件加工数量。
e. 转速和进给。可以实时反馈当前的转速和进给速度。
f. 坐标信息。能够实时反馈机床当前的坐标情况,包括:绝对坐标、机床坐标、相对坐标、剩余移动量等。
g. 报警信息。能够实时反馈机床有没有报警、什么报警号。
⑵ 采用此方法的优点:
a. 可以在PC端获得完美的数据,采集的数据和实际现场看到的完全一致。
b. 机床联网简单,无需添加任何硬件设备,只需完成网络部分建设即可。
⑶ 采用此方法的缺点:
a. 对设备要求较高,需带有RJ45的机床才能够使用此功能。
b. 需系统是FANUC、SIEMENS、HEIDENHAIN三者才能采集到丰富的数据
c. 操作系统必须是较新系统。如为老期系统:FANUC 0、SIEMENS 802、810等也不支持。
2 使用宏程序法进行数据采集
由于部分设备无网卡,但也需进行数据采集,目前可以采用宏程序的方法进行采集。可以在加工程序中插入代表一定意义的“宏指令”,在机床执行该加工程序中同步发出代表开始加工、当前主轴转速等的字符串。利用该方法可以自动采集部分工况数据,我们称之为“宏程序法”。
目前宏程序法只能针对以下系统进行使用:FANUC,HAAS,CINCINNATI,YASNUC等
⑴ 能够通过宏程序采集到的数据有以下几种:
a. 程序的开始、结束信息
b. 当前程序的名称
c. 主轴的转速
d. 进给速度
e. 当前刀具
⑵ 采用此方法的优点:
a. 无需投入额外的硬件设备
b. 数据采集量较为丰富
c. 实时性好,延时不超过1秒
d. 数据采集基本满足生产需求
⑶ 采用此方法的缺点:
a. 系统受限制于有宏程序功能的系统
b. 不便于采集加工数据追溯
3. 采用添加采集器的方法
针对设备无网卡,并且无法使用宏程序的实际情况,可采用添加数据采集器的方法对生产中产生的数据进行采集。当机床产生一个电信号时,采集器可以将电信号转换成数字信号发送给DNC系统进行数据的采集。
⑴ 能通过PLC采集电信号提供的信息有以下几种:
a. 开机/关机
b. 循环启动/循环停止
c. 报警/正常
d. 机床工作状态(编辑、自动运行等)
⑵ 主要优点
a. 易于掌握机床电气状态,对设备维护有一定作用。
b. 对于批量生产可以实现产量、节拍统计。
⑶ 主要缺点
a. 对车间生产管理有用的数据少,所采集数据基本无助于车间生产的动态调度。
b. 对机床用户来说,机床电气的改动影响保修和维护、投资也较多。
4. 现场数据终端
在每台设备上安装一个终端设备,通过操作员在终端上的操作,收集各种信息
⑴ 能通过终端收集的信息有:
a. 员工信息
b. 报警信息
c. 上料、换料信息
d. 加工循环启动
e. 待料信息
f. 完成信息
⑵ 主要优点:
a. 能够对员工信息进行考察
b. 能够形成追溯系统
c. 能够统计大量生产信息
⑶ 主要缺点:
a. 大量信息来自员工输入,对员工要求较高。
b. 每台机床安装本设备,投入的资金较多。
当然,随着计算机技术的发展与提高,采集的数据也会越来越多,以上归纳总结的,不一定全面,也欢迎大家一起交流。
发表于:
2011-04-18 20:24 阅读(5536)
评论(2) 收藏 好文推荐
本博客所有内容,若无特殊声明,皆为博主原创作品,未经博主授权,任何人不得复制、转载、摘编等任何方式进行使用和传播。
作者该类其他博文:
网站相关博文: